SSC JHT 2025 Selection Process
The Selection process of SSC Junior Hindi Translator includes the four stages as given below-
- Written Exam (Tier-1)
- Written Exam (Tier-2)- Subjective
- Document Verification
- Medical Examination
Candidates will be shortlisted based solely on their performance in Paper-I and Paper-II of the examination. Final allocation to User Departments will be determined by the candidates’ merit ranks and the preferences they have submitted.

SSC JHT Syllabus Paper-I
Section I: General Hindi
Subjects Included in Hindi Language Preparation:
- Grammatical Topics i.e. Sandhi, Samas, Kriya, Visheshan, etc
- Hindi Synonyms
- Hindi Proverbs
- Hindi Paragraphs
- Hindi Antonyms
- Hindi Phrases/ Muhavare,
- Hindi Comprehension,
- Knowledge of Hindi
Section II: General English
Subjects Included in English Language Preparation:
- Fill in the Blanks
- Error Recognition
- Articles
- Verbs
- Preposition
- Spelling Test
- Vocabulary
- Grammar
- Synonyms
- Sentence Structure
- Antonyms
- Sentence Completion
- Correct use of words
- Phrases and Idioms
SSC JHT Syllabus Paper II
The paper will consist of:
- Two passages for translation one passage for translation from Hindi to English and one passage for translation from English to Hindi
- An Essay each in Hindi and English
Therefore, the topics covered in the Translation and Essay Exam will be:
- Paragraph Translation from Hindi to English
- Paragraph Translation from English to Hindi
- Essay in English
- Essay in Hindi
SSC JHT Exam Pattern 2025
The SSC Junior Hindi Translator (JHT) Exam is conducted in both Hindi and English since checking the command of the candidate over their English and the Hindi language is the main criterion for this exam. The exam pattern for Paper-I and Paper Exam is given below:
SSC JHT Exam Pattern 2025 | |||||
Parts of Paper | Mode of Paper | Subject | Total Questions | Total Marks | Total Duration |
Paper- I (Objective Type) |
Computer-Based Test (CBT) | (i) General Hindi | 100 | 100 | 2 Hours |
(ii) General English | 100 | 100 | |||
Paper- II (Conventional Type) |
Descriptive | Translation & Essay | — | 200 Marks | 2 Hours |
Marking Scheme Of SSC JHT 2025
- Paper I will consist of multiple-choice questions only (objective type).
- There will be a negative marking of 0.25 marks for each wrong answer in Paper I.
- Paper II shall be evaluated in respect of only those candidates, only who qualify in Paper I.
- The Commission may at its discretion, fix qualifying marks in Paper II.
SSC JHT Exam Pattern for Paper I
The exam pattern for Paper 1 is outlined in the table below. It consists of two sections—Hindi and English—each carrying 100 marks. The total duration of the exam is 2 hours, and candidates must complete both sections within this time. A penalty of 0.25 marks will be deducted for each incorrect answer. The questions are designed to assess the candidate’s proficiency and understanding of both the language and its literature.
SSC JHT Paper | Sections | Number of Questions | Duration |
---|---|---|---|
Paper 1 | General Hindi | 100 | Cumulative duration of 2 hours |
General English | 100 | ||
Total | 2 sections | 200 Questions | 2 hours |
SSC JHT Exam Pattern Paper II
Candidates who clear Paper I will be eligible to appear for Paper II of the SSC JHT Exam. Paper II is divided into two main sections: Translation and Essay Writing.
- Translation Section: This includes two questions—one passage to be translated from Hindi to English and another from English to Hindi.
- Essay Writing Section: Candidates will be required to write two essays—one in Hindi and the other in English.
- The total duration for Paper II is 2 hours, during which both sections must be completed.
SSC JHT Paper | Sections | Number of Questions | Duration |
---|---|---|---|
Paper 2 | Translation | 2 | Cumulative duration of 2 hours |
Essay Writing | 2 | ||
Total | 2 sections | 4 Questions | 2 hours |
